- Issued:
- 2012-06-20
- Updated:
- 2012-06-20
RHBA-2012:0863 - Bug Fix Advisory
Synopsis
upstart bug fix and enhancement update
Type/Severity
Bug Fix Advisory
Red Hat Insights patch analysis
Identify and remediate systems affected by this advisory.
Topic
An updated upstart package that fixes two bug and adds two enhancements is now
available for Red Hat Enterprise Linux 6.
Description
The upstart package contains an event-based replacement for the /sbin/init
daemon that starts tasks and services during boot, stops them during shut down,
and supervises them while the system is running.
This update fixes the following bugs:
- Previously, the PACKAGE_BUGREPORT variable pointed to a Ubuntu mailing list.
The mailing list was therefore presented in multiple manual pages, which was
unwanted. With this update, the value of the PACKAGE_BUGREPORT variable has been
modified to "https://launchpad.net/upstart/+bugs", and users are now directed to
that website rather than to the Ubuntu mailing list. (BZ#771736)
- Previous versions of upstart did not mount the proc and sys file systems. This
was ensured by initscripts, which could, under certain circumstances, lead to
race condition problems. With this update, upstart is used to mount the proc and
sys file systems before launching anything else. (BZ#798551)
This update also adds the following enhancements:
- Files with the ".conf" suffix located in the /etc/init/ directory are not
considered as configuration files. As a consequence, such files are not
protected during a package update and can be overwritten by new files. This
update adds support for "override" files that contain user-specified settings.
Now, it is possible to alter parameters provided by the aforementioned ".conf"
files by creating a corresponding file with the ".override" suffix. (BZ#663594)
- Previously, the initctl scripts returned error messages that did not tell
users how to run the particular command correctly to get the required output.
This update adds a new stanza, "usage", that can be used to provide users with
detailed information on how to run the particular command correctly if the input
has been incorrect. (BZ#735427)
All users of upstart are advised to upgrade to this updated package, which fixes
these bugs and adds these enhancements.
Solution
Before applying this update, make sure all previously-released errata relevant
to your system have been applied.
This update is available via the Red Hat Network. Details on how to use the Red
Hat Network to apply this update are available at
https://access.redhat.com/knowledge/articles/11258
Affected Products
- Red Hat Enterprise Linux Server 6 x86_64
- Red Hat Enterprise Linux Server 6 i386
- Red Hat Enterprise Linux Server - Extended Life Cycle Support 6 x86_64
- Red Hat Enterprise Linux Server - Extended Life Cycle Support 6 i386
- Red Hat Enterprise Linux Workstation 6 x86_64
- Red Hat Enterprise Linux Workstation 6 i386
- Red Hat Enterprise Linux Desktop 6 x86_64
- Red Hat Enterprise Linux Desktop 6 i386
- Red Hat Enterprise Linux for IBM z Systems 6 s390x
- Red Hat Enterprise Linux for Power, big endian 6 ppc64
- Red Hat Enterprise Linux for Scientific Computing 6 x86_64
- Red Hat Enterprise Linux Server from RHUI 6 x86_64
- Red Hat Enterprise Linux Server from RHUI 6 i386
- Red Hat Enterprise Linux Server - Extended Life Cycle Support (for IBM z Systems) 6 s390x
- Red Hat Enterprise Linux Server - Retired Extended Life Cycle Support 6 x86_64
Fixes
- BZ - 771736 - Ubuntu references in core packages
CVEs
(none)
References
(none)
Red Hat Enterprise Linux Server 6
SRPM | |
---|---|
upstart-0.6.5-12.el6.src.rpm | SHA-256: f571d10dd76fab14994508c99551b5cea70ea437bb225b498bce36690e718e8b |
x86_64 | |
upstart-0.6.5-12.el6.x86_64.rpm | SHA-256: 9d48f40b522e6d18779167f99f4de466fb6ef1efaaa997a3662778743acd0bac |
upstart-debuginfo-0.6.5-12.el6.x86_64.rpm | SHA-256: f782c63d1aa68bfd7494bbf7ec9b9011519596d0a1b53195e8d710e0ea0e70b9 |
i386 | |
upstart-0.6.5-12.el6.i686.rpm | SHA-256: 5d8fea33c304f685f0aab96b4f6a5187431aee3344418c22afb57a4865ce9706 |
upstart-debuginfo-0.6.5-12.el6.i686.rpm | SHA-256: de28157d8f5db16a0da6a9b6b683cb0e25545ecae361916357982702c54f8905 |
Red Hat Enterprise Linux Server - Extended Life Cycle Support 6
SRPM | |
---|---|
upstart-0.6.5-12.el6.src.rpm | SHA-256: f571d10dd76fab14994508c99551b5cea70ea437bb225b498bce36690e718e8b |
x86_64 | |
upstart-0.6.5-12.el6.x86_64.rpm | SHA-256: 9d48f40b522e6d18779167f99f4de466fb6ef1efaaa997a3662778743acd0bac |
upstart-debuginfo-0.6.5-12.el6.x86_64.rpm | SHA-256: f782c63d1aa68bfd7494bbf7ec9b9011519596d0a1b53195e8d710e0ea0e70b9 |
i386 | |
upstart-0.6.5-12.el6.i686.rpm | SHA-256: 5d8fea33c304f685f0aab96b4f6a5187431aee3344418c22afb57a4865ce9706 |
upstart-debuginfo-0.6.5-12.el6.i686.rpm | SHA-256: de28157d8f5db16a0da6a9b6b683cb0e25545ecae361916357982702c54f8905 |
Red Hat Enterprise Linux Workstation 6
SRPM | |
---|---|
upstart-0.6.5-12.el6.src.rpm | SHA-256: f571d10dd76fab14994508c99551b5cea70ea437bb225b498bce36690e718e8b |
x86_64 | |
upstart-0.6.5-12.el6.x86_64.rpm | SHA-256: 9d48f40b522e6d18779167f99f4de466fb6ef1efaaa997a3662778743acd0bac |
upstart-debuginfo-0.6.5-12.el6.x86_64.rpm | SHA-256: f782c63d1aa68bfd7494bbf7ec9b9011519596d0a1b53195e8d710e0ea0e70b9 |
i386 | |
upstart-0.6.5-12.el6.i686.rpm | SHA-256: 5d8fea33c304f685f0aab96b4f6a5187431aee3344418c22afb57a4865ce9706 |
upstart-debuginfo-0.6.5-12.el6.i686.rpm | SHA-256: de28157d8f5db16a0da6a9b6b683cb0e25545ecae361916357982702c54f8905 |
Red Hat Enterprise Linux Desktop 6
SRPM | |
---|---|
upstart-0.6.5-12.el6.src.rpm | SHA-256: f571d10dd76fab14994508c99551b5cea70ea437bb225b498bce36690e718e8b |
x86_64 | |
upstart-0.6.5-12.el6.x86_64.rpm | SHA-256: 9d48f40b522e6d18779167f99f4de466fb6ef1efaaa997a3662778743acd0bac |
upstart-debuginfo-0.6.5-12.el6.x86_64.rpm | SHA-256: f782c63d1aa68bfd7494bbf7ec9b9011519596d0a1b53195e8d710e0ea0e70b9 |
i386 | |
upstart-0.6.5-12.el6.i686.rpm | SHA-256: 5d8fea33c304f685f0aab96b4f6a5187431aee3344418c22afb57a4865ce9706 |
upstart-debuginfo-0.6.5-12.el6.i686.rpm | SHA-256: de28157d8f5db16a0da6a9b6b683cb0e25545ecae361916357982702c54f8905 |
Red Hat Enterprise Linux for IBM z Systems 6
SRPM | |
---|---|
upstart-0.6.5-12.el6.src.rpm | SHA-256: f571d10dd76fab14994508c99551b5cea70ea437bb225b498bce36690e718e8b |
s390x | |
upstart-0.6.5-12.el6.s390x.rpm | SHA-256: 08b78daa607cc61ce09c34af0d32360fd061f01c21ca1e8e62445b1ee0df6fe9 |
upstart-debuginfo-0.6.5-12.el6.s390x.rpm | SHA-256: dd91b73b0fb17bd4034e4ffa0d22425b39814bb05b72f67539f85ef17097d263 |
Red Hat Enterprise Linux for Power, big endian 6
SRPM | |
---|---|
upstart-0.6.5-12.el6.src.rpm | SHA-256: f571d10dd76fab14994508c99551b5cea70ea437bb225b498bce36690e718e8b |
ppc64 | |
upstart-0.6.5-12.el6.ppc64.rpm | SHA-256: 2fbb0ea263700aa930f9d66444c16af34a77c910195eb368ae90101663801ca9 |
upstart-debuginfo-0.6.5-12.el6.ppc64.rpm | SHA-256: 9a2501232a8a5746da8d98bdc5b6e629c8eac84fc30a11de4510526241d11130 |
Red Hat Enterprise Linux for Scientific Computing 6
SRPM | |
---|---|
upstart-0.6.5-12.el6.src.rpm | SHA-256: f571d10dd76fab14994508c99551b5cea70ea437bb225b498bce36690e718e8b |
x86_64 | |
upstart-0.6.5-12.el6.x86_64.rpm | SHA-256: 9d48f40b522e6d18779167f99f4de466fb6ef1efaaa997a3662778743acd0bac |
upstart-debuginfo-0.6.5-12.el6.x86_64.rpm | SHA-256: f782c63d1aa68bfd7494bbf7ec9b9011519596d0a1b53195e8d710e0ea0e70b9 |
Red Hat Enterprise Linux Server from RHUI 6
SRPM | |
---|---|
upstart-0.6.5-12.el6.src.rpm | SHA-256: f571d10dd76fab14994508c99551b5cea70ea437bb225b498bce36690e718e8b |
x86_64 | |
upstart-0.6.5-12.el6.x86_64.rpm | SHA-256: 9d48f40b522e6d18779167f99f4de466fb6ef1efaaa997a3662778743acd0bac |
upstart-debuginfo-0.6.5-12.el6.x86_64.rpm | SHA-256: f782c63d1aa68bfd7494bbf7ec9b9011519596d0a1b53195e8d710e0ea0e70b9 |
i386 | |
upstart-0.6.5-12.el6.i686.rpm | SHA-256: 5d8fea33c304f685f0aab96b4f6a5187431aee3344418c22afb57a4865ce9706 |
upstart-debuginfo-0.6.5-12.el6.i686.rpm | SHA-256: de28157d8f5db16a0da6a9b6b683cb0e25545ecae361916357982702c54f8905 |
Red Hat Enterprise Linux Server - Extended Life Cycle Support (for IBM z Systems) 6
SRPM | |
---|---|
upstart-0.6.5-12.el6.src.rpm | SHA-256: f571d10dd76fab14994508c99551b5cea70ea437bb225b498bce36690e718e8b |
s390x | |
upstart-0.6.5-12.el6.s390x.rpm | SHA-256: 08b78daa607cc61ce09c34af0d32360fd061f01c21ca1e8e62445b1ee0df6fe9 |
upstart-debuginfo-0.6.5-12.el6.s390x.rpm | SHA-256: dd91b73b0fb17bd4034e4ffa0d22425b39814bb05b72f67539f85ef17097d263 |
Red Hat Enterprise Linux Server - Retired Extended Life Cycle Support 6
SRPM | |
---|---|
upstart-0.6.5-12.el6.src.rpm | SHA-256: f571d10dd76fab14994508c99551b5cea70ea437bb225b498bce36690e718e8b |
x86_64 | |
upstart-0.6.5-12.el6.x86_64.rpm | SHA-256: 9d48f40b522e6d18779167f99f4de466fb6ef1efaaa997a3662778743acd0bac |
upstart-debuginfo-0.6.5-12.el6.x86_64.rpm | SHA-256: f782c63d1aa68bfd7494bbf7ec9b9011519596d0a1b53195e8d710e0ea0e70b9 |
The Red Hat security contact is secalert@redhat.com. More contact details at https://access.redhat.com/security/team/contact/.